Fox Valley Rep to collect donations for troop support efforts
Submitted by Fox Valley Repertory
Through Fox Valley Repertory’s “FVR Give$ Back” program, they have partnered with the Fox Valley Troop Support Inc. of St. Charles to collect donations during “Breaking Up is Hard to Do” performances to help support U.S. military service members deployed overseas by sending care packages, letters and by providing support for families of deployed troops. Patrons can contribute to the cause after each performance March 29 through May 20 at the Pheasant Run Resort Mainstage, 4051 E. Main St., Charles.
The funds raised for Fox Valley Troop Support Inc. will go toward the cost of sending care packages to troops and their families. Last year, more than $9,000 was spent on postage alone.
Sarah Giachino, FVTS co-founder and St. Charles resident, is grateful for this fundraising partnership with Fox Valley Repertory. She also encourages the Fox Valley Area to take their efforts one step further.
“A simple gesture of reaching out and writing a note of thanks and appreciation can make huge difference in the morale of our deployed men and women in uniform,” Giachino said. “Despite the mission ending in Iraq, the US continues to deploy our military thousands of miles overseas to a dangerous combat zone. FVTS continues to hear over and over again how much it means to our service members when they hear from the folks back home, and sometimes, we even hear back with an unexpected letter of appreciation:
“‘Dear FVTS, I want to thank you very much for the care package you sent me. I really appreciate it! It is always a wonderful feeling knowing that there are people out there that care and appreciate what we are doing over here. It’s people like you that make me keep my head up high and keeps me strong while I’m here. It reminds me of the real reason we’re over here, to keep you safe. Thank you. A deployed soldier’.”

Proceeds collected also will benefit Fox Valley Repertory and will help productions such as their upcoming Memorial Day tribute called “Letters Home,” in which FVTS is also proud to be a part of. With performances scheduled for May 25-26 on the Pheasant Run Mainstage, Fox Valley Concert Band members together with Fox Valley Rep actors and FVTS will come together to honor soldiers of the past, present and future by reciting actual letters written home from local servicemen and women of the Fox Valley area.
